Cameroon celebrates 53rd National Day with Egyptian officials in Cairo - City Lights - Life & Style
Cameroon celebrated its 53rd National Day in Cairo on Tuesday, hosted by Ambassador Mohamadou Labarang, Dean of the African Diplomatic Corps.
Egypt's Minister of Public Business Sector, Mohamed Shimy, as well as ambassadors, diplomats, and business figures engaged in African affairs attended the event.
Ambassador Labarang underscored the growing ties between Egypt and Cameroon in his remarks, highlighting cooperation across investment, agriculture, education, and training.
He announced plans to hold an Egyptian-Cameroonian economic forum in Cairo next month to deepen trade and investment between the two nations.
This year's celebration was held under the theme The Army and the Nation Together for a Cameroon Moving Towards Peace and Prosperity, reflecting the country's emphasis on unity and national integration.
While noting that Cameroon is often associated with football legends like Roger Milla, Labarang said the country also boasts a strong and diversified economy—an asset that has continued to shape bilateral cooperation since independence.
Minister Shimy praised the longstanding relationship between Egypt and Cameroon, reaffirming Egypt's commitment under President Abdel-Fattah El-Sisi's leadership to expanding economic and development partnerships across the continent.
